On , OSHA opened a complaint health inspection of MARATHON BOAT GROUP in 1 GRUMMAN WAY, MARATHON, NY 13803 (NAICS 336612). OSHA activity number 343798146.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.106(e)(6)(ii): Category 1 or 2 flammable liquids, or Category 3 flammable liquids with a flashpoint below 100 °F (37.8 °C), were dispensed into containers without the nozzle and container being electrically interconnected: a) Chemical storage room, on or about 2/21/19: A 55 gallon drum of xylene (flashpoint of 79 degrees F.) was not bonded to smaller 1.5 gallon size containers during liquid transfers. 29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1): A written respiratory protection program that included the provisions in 29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1)(i) - (ix) with worksite specific procedures was not established and implemented for required respirator use: a) Throughout the facility, on or about 2/21/19: A written respirator program was neither written nor implemented for employees wearing half mask air purifying respirators. The program for employees wearing air purifying respirators must include the following, at a minimum: 1) Procedures for selecting respirators 2) Medical evaluations of employees required to wear respirators 3) Fit-test procedures for tight fitting respirators 4) Procedures for maintaining, cleaning, storing, disinfecting, repairing and inspecting respirators 5) Training employees on the proper use of respirators 6) Procedures for evaluating the program. 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): Employer had not developed or implemented a written hazard communication program included the requirements outlined in 29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1)(i) and (e)(1)(ii): a) Throughout the facility, on or about 2/21/19: A written hazard communication program was not implemented in the workplace for employees using chemicals including, but not limited to, Axalta 105 spray gun cleaner, xylene solvent and BASF Foam resin. Failure to implement a hazard communication included: 1) not having a written program available for employee use and as per request of OSHA, 2) failure to maintain Safety Data Sheets 3) failure to implement training on the hazards of chemicals used by employees. 29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ided effective information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ard that the employees had not been previously trained about was introduced into their work area: a) Throughout the facility, on or about 2/21/19: Training on hazard communication program did not include information on Safety Data Sheets and how to use appropriate hazard information for chemicals including, but not limited to, Axalta 105 spray gun cleaner, xylene solvent and BASF Foam resin. b) Throughout the facility, on or bout 2/21/19: Training on the hazard communication requirements did not include safety training on work practice controls such as electrically interconnecting (bonding) 55 gallon drums of xylene (flashpoint of 79 degrees F.) to smaller 1 1/2 gallon size containers during liquid transfers. c) Throughout the facility, on or about 2/21/19: Training on hazard communication program did not include information on location and availability of the hazard communication program and Safety Data Sheets. 29 CFR 1910.159(c)(2): The employer did not properly maintain the installed automatic sprinkler system: a) Canoe paint booth, on or about 5/23/19: Employees were exposed to a fire hazard when the sprinkler system in the canoe spray booth was not properly maintained by performing the required annual testing of main drain flow and the two year testing of valve opening procedures. b) Boat paint booth, on or about 5/23/19: Employees were exposed to a fire hazard when the sprinkler system in the boat spray booth was not properly maintained by performing the required annual testing of main drain flow and the two year testing of valve opening procedures. c) Flammable liquid storage room, on or about 5/23/19: Employees were exposed to a fire hazard when the sprinkler system in the flammable liquid storage room was not properly maintained by performing the required annual testing of main drain flow and the two year testing of valve opening procedures.
